Winning project for a public activity area in Auderghem, featuring two hangars.
Located in the protected Forêt de Soignes, the design aims to blend seamlessly into its natural surroundings, drawing inspiration from tree-lined paths and the gentle topography.
The project follows principles of green architecture, using lightweight wooden structures and outdoor spaces that are discreetly integrated within the existing vegetation. Both buildings are constructed in wood and clad in black locust, a local species.
Their simple volumes contrast with irregular façades, creating dynamic shadows and a subtle visual presence when viewed from the surrounding fields.
